The Zimbabwe Media Commission (ZMC) has licensed seven more local publications.

ZMC chairman Godfrey Majonga confirmed the development, saying the new titles which include three national weekly newspapers and four magazines, were licensed on April 9.

The new publishers are News Times Media (monthly financial magazine), Ekxi Investment (monthly business magazine), Swim Africa Media (weekly newspaper and bi-monthly magazine), Zimbabwe Heritage Trust (weekly newspaper), The Joe’s Low (motoring magazine) and Sentinel Publications (weekly Christian newspaper).

The new publications are expected to hit the streets soon.

Their coming onto the market will tighten the already existing cut-throat competition in the print media industry.

The registration of the six new applicants brings to 22 the number of applicants registered by the ZMC since 2010.
